About 2-(2-chlorophenyl)-5-(4-methyl-3-piperidin-1-ylsulfonylphenyl)-1,3,4-oxadiazole
2-(2-chlorophenyl)-5-(4-methyl-3-piperidin-1-ylsulfonylphenyl)-1,3,4-oxadiazole (PubChem CID 53097974) has the molecular formula C20H20ClN3O3S
and a molecular weight of 417.92 g/mol. Its IUPAC name is 2-(2-chlorophenyl)-5-(4-methyl-3-piperidin-1-ylsulfonylphenyl)-1,3,4-oxadiazole.

What is the SMILES notation for 2-(2-chlorophenyl)-5-(4-methyl-3-piperidin-1-ylsulfonylphenyl)-1,3,4-oxadiazole?
The canonical SMILES for 2-(2-chlorophenyl)-5-(4-methyl-3-piperidin-1-ylsulfonylphenyl)-1,3,4-oxadiazole is Cc1ccc(-c2nnc(-c3ccccc3Cl)o2)cc1S(=O)(=O)N1CCCCC1.
What is the InChIKey of 2-(2-chlorophenyl)-5-(4-methyl-3-piperidin-1-ylsulfonylphenyl)-1,3,4-oxadiazole?
The InChIKey is QPCGQUQOJUBYOY-UHFFFAOYSA-N. The full InChI is InChI=1S/C20H20ClN3O3S/c1-14-9-10-15(13-18(14)28(25,26)24-11-5-2-6-12-24)19-22-23-20(27-19)16-7-3-4-8-17(16)21/h3-4,7-10,13H,2,5-6,11-12H2,1H3.
What are the key properties of 2-(2-chlorophenyl)-5-(4-methyl-3-piperidin-1-ylsulfonylphenyl)-1,3,4-oxadiazole?
2-(2-chlorophenyl)-5-(4-methyl-3-piperidin-1-ylsulfonylphenyl)-1,3,4-oxadiazole has a molecular weight of 417.92 g/mol, XLogP of 4.54, 4 rotatable bonds, 0 hydrogen bond donors, and 5 hydrogen bond acceptors.
